LEARN & SERVE STUDENTS HAVE 'READ TO ME DAY'

(03/10/2010)

Learn and Serve members visit Pleasant Hill
and Arnoldsburg Elementary schools March 2 to
read to the children on Dr. Seuss' birthday.

Learn and Serve students are involved in various activities over the course of the school year; one of those activities was Dr. Seuss Read to me Day.

This is just one of the many activities that Learn and Serve, a volunteer organization, does throughout the school year.

The organization is comprised of Calhoun County High School students. Their mission is to help our community and promote how important it is to volunteer to others.

Learn and Serve plans on going to Minnie Hamilton Health Systems sometime in the near future to visit patients in long-term care and visit children in Minnie's Rainbow Day Care Center.
